Marco Materazzi believes Cristian Chivu has what it takes to become a successful manager at Inter Milan despite lacking experience in senior management.
Speaking to Cronache di Spogliatoio via FCInterNews, Materazzi hailed the Romanian’s career trajectory.
Cristian Chivu enjoyed a stellar playing career, establishing himself as one of the best defenders of his generation.
Furthermore, he was part of Inter’s treble-winning team in 2010. Indeed, he and Materazzi shared the dressing room under Jose Mourinho.
Therefore, Materazzi is uniquely qualified to speak about Chivu’s football knowledge.
The 44-year-old returned to San Siro this summer in a different capacity, replacing Simone Inzaghi at the helm.
Despite not being the club’s first option, the Romanian took charge after spending few months at Parma.
Moreover, that was his first foray into senior management.
As such, many still criticize Inter’s decision to appoint the former defender as the new coach.
Chivu’s lack of experience remains a polarizing subject.
However, Materazzi has no doubt about his ex-teammate’s expertise.

“Cristian has gone through all the steps he needed to,” Materazzi stated. “Many say he’s inexperienced.
“However, he grew up at Ajax and followed the same path at Inter as a youth coach,” explained Matrix.
“Then he reached a point where he said, in a mature and intelligent way: ‘I’ll stop and wait.’
“And he was fortunate to be called by Parma in Serie . It’s true he only had a few games there, but he managed to save the team.”
Meanwhile, Materazzi confirmed what many had suspected. Chivu was not Inter’s first choice to replace Inzaghi.
“Then the big opportunity arrived,” Chivu added. “Cristian wasn’t Inter’s first choice after Inzaghi.
“However, since the right circumstances didn’t fall into place, the club decided to give him the chance to coach.
